FSCQ1565RT Typical Application Circuit
Application
Output Power
Input Voltage
Output Voltage (Max. Current)
C-TV
160 W
Universal Input
(90–270 V
ac
)
8.5 V (0.5 A)
15 V (0.5 A)
140 V (0.8 A)
24 V (1.5 A)
Features
High Efficiency (>83% at 90 V
ac
Input)
Wider Load Range through the Extended Quasi-Resonant Operation
Low Standby Mode Power Consumption (<1 W)
Low Component Count
Enhanced System Reliability Through Various Protection Functions
Internal Soft-Start (20 ms)
Key Design Notes
24 V Output Designed to Drop to 8 V in Standby Mode
